Markus Armbruster wrote:
Stefan Weil <address@hidden> writes:We can certainly discuss how to write better C, but appealing to theauthority of the C++ rationale is an argument I don't buy.
C++ compatibility is not a goal of QEMU AFAIK.We make extensive use of the fact that you can use struct Foo or Foo as a declaration via the TAILQ_ENTRY macro. With your proposal, that macro would no longer work.
